Gaye Suzette Riddick

I love supporting Black businesses. When I saw a lady on I think it was FB promoting and asking people to support this business, I was intrigued by the pics of the food. Everything looked yummy. My hubby and I decided to order Friday after work. I ordered the Triple Threat which came with snow crab legs, colossal shrimp and green mussels. Red potatoes, (which they cut for you!), corn, and broccoli (they ran out of corn, but gave me extra broccoli) are included. Hubby ordered the fried colossal shrimp which came with fries and seaslaw. Lawd have mercy! That seaslaw is a meal by itself! The portions were HUGE and everything was, to us, seasoned to perfection. We enjoyed our food and have leftovers for lunch. Pleasure Platters you have yourself two very satisfied returning customers. The food was so good I immediately called my daughter and texted my friend to tell them to give this place a try.

j Jetta

The food is just average. I ordered the mixed fried seafood combinations. The batter used to fry the seafood lacks flavor. You can't taste any spices except salt. The seasoning comes from the 3 different sauces. You have a cocktail sauce which is ok. ( I believe it is bought commercially.) The tarter sauce is good. It tastes homemade. And, the 3rd sauce is a spicy thousand island sauce. It is different. I was disappointed with them because of what they charge for the food, and they don't have fresh lemon wedges. The platter comes with seasoned curly fries and fake crab and shrimp salad. The service is awful. The place is strictly take-out. The restaurant is located in a poor neighborhood, and the decor of the restaurant fits right in.
